go语言math包中的常用方法有:1、取绝对值方法Abs();2、幂次方方法Pow();3、开平方方法Sqrt();4、开立方方法Cbrt();5、向上取整方法Ceil();6、向下取整方法Floor()。
本文环境:windows10系统、Go 1.11.2版本,本文适用于所有品牌的电脑。
(学习视频分享:编程视频)
详细介绍:
math包中常用的方法如下所示:
package mainimport ( "fmt" "math")func main() { fmt.Printf("[-3.14]的绝对值为:[%.2f]n", math.Abs(-3.14)) fmt.Printf("[2]的16次方为:[%.f]n", math.Pow(2, 16)) fmt.Printf("10的[3]次方为:[%.f]n", math.Pow10(3)) fmt.Printf("[64]的开平方为:[%.f]n", math.Sqrt(64)) fmt.Printf("[27]的开立方为:[%.f]n", math.Cbrt(27)) fmt.Printf("[3.14]向上取整为:[%.f]n", math.Ceil(3.14)) fmt.Printf("[8.75]向下取整为:[%.f]n", math.Floor(8.75)) fmt.Printf("[10/3]的余数为:[%.f]n", math.Mod(10, 3)) Integer, Decimal := math.Modf(3.14159265358979) fmt.Printf("[3.14159265358979]的整数部分为:[%.f],小数部分为:[%.14f]n", Integer, Decimal)}看图:
相关推荐:golang教程
以上就是go语言math包中有哪些常用方法的详细内容,更多请关注考高分网其它相关文章!



